EX 7-12 Periodic inventory by three methods The units of an item available for sale during the year were as follows Jan 1 Feb 17 July 21 Nov. 23 Inventory Purchase Purchase Purchase 1,000 units at $120 1.375 units at $128 1.500 units at $136 1.125 units at $140 ORL 2., 4 There are 1,200 units of the item in the physical inventory at December 31. The periodic inventory system is used. Determine the inventory cost by (a) the first-in, first-out method (b) the last-in, first-out method; and (c) the weighted average cost method.
